Kensington delivers world's first wireless USB docking station

19 August 2008 17:36 GMT / By Katie Scott

Kensington says that its new Docking Station is the very first in the world to be wireless.

It supports five USB devices as well as a DVI monitor.

But here's the clever bit - all you have to do is get within 15 feet of the transmitter and everything automatically connects.

It's $230.
